🏆 Top 10 Private Hospitals in the World (2025)
1. Mayo Clinic – Rochester, USA
- Specialties: Cardiology, neurology, oncology
- Why it’s top: Unmatched medical research, elite doctors, and comprehensive patient care.
- Global Appeal: Serves thousands of international patients yearly.
2. Bumrungrad International Hospital – Bangkok, Thailand
- Specialties: Cardiac surgery, orthopedics, gastroenterology
- Why it’s top: Medical tourism leader with English-speaking staff and transparent pricing.
- Global Appeal: Serves 1.1M+ international patients annually.
3. Cleveland Clinic – Ohio, USA
- Specialties: Heart & vascular, cancer care
- Why it’s top: Leading outcomes in heart surgeries and complex conditions.
- Global Appeal: Multilingual support, concierge services.
4. Mount Elizabeth Hospital – Singapore
- Specialties: Oncology, urology, organ transplants
- Why it’s top: High-quality care, efficient systems, and a strong medical tourism ecosystem.
5. Charité – Berlin, Germany
- Specialties: Neurosciences, orthopedics
- Why it’s top: Known for cutting-edge research and teaching.
- Global Appeal: Offers multilingual services and advanced surgical techniques.
6. American Hospital – Dubai, UAE
- Specialties: Internal medicine, IVF, cancer care
- Why it’s top: Offers American-standard care in the Middle East.
- Global Appeal: Popular among expats and GCC patients.
7. Apollo Hospitals – Chennai, India
- Specialties: Cardiology, neurology, oncology
- Why it’s top: Affordable world-class care with global recognition.
- Global Appeal: JCI accredited, top choice for international medical tourists.
8. King’s College Hospital – London, UK
- Specialties: Hepatology, cardiology
- Why it’s top: Combines NHS and private innovation.
- Global Appeal: Offers premium services to international patients.
9. Sanitas La Moraleja – Madrid, Spain
- Specialties: General surgery, maternity, ophthalmology
- Why it’s top: Ultra-modern facility with Spanish and international doctors.
- Global Appeal: Ideal for EU and Mediterranean region.
10. Sheba Medical Center – Tel Aviv, Israel
- Specialties: Oncology, rehabilitation, pediatrics
- Why it’s top: Ranked among the world’s smartest hospitals.
- Global Appeal: Partnered with global research institutions.
💰 Cost Comparison: How Expensive Are These Hospitals?
Hospital | Avg. Cost (Major Surgery) | Insurance Accepted |
---|---|---|
Mayo Clinic | $60,000 – $120,000 | Yes |
Bumrungrad | $8,000 – $25,000 | Yes |
Apollo | $4,000 – $12,000 | Yes |
Mount Elizabeth | $10,000 – $30,000 | Yes |
American Hospital Dubai | $12,000 – $45,000 | Yes |
💡 Tip: Some hospitals offer package deals for international patients, including airport pickup, accommodation, and translators.

✈️ Medical Tourism Considerations
Before choosing a hospital abroad, consider:
- Visa requirements
- Language barriers
- Post-op care availability
- Travel insurance compatibility
- Hospital accreditations (JCI/ISO)
